General Cable Editor Salaries in Boulder

The average General Cable Editor in Boulder earns an estimated $81,141 annually. General Cable's Editor compensation is $7,434 more than the US average for a Editor.

In Boulder, The Marketing Department at General Cable earns $895 more on average than the IT Department.

Editor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female Editor at companies similar size to General Cable reported making $93,990, while the average male Editor at similar sized companies reported making $108,090.

Editor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average African American/Black Editor at companies similar size to General Cable reported making $121,880, while the average Hispanic or Latino Editor at similar sized companies reported making $76,200.

How Editors at General Cable Rate Their Compensation

The majority of Editors at General Cable believe they're compensated fairly. 100% of Editors at General Cable say they receive annual bonuses, and the vast majority (86%) are satisfied with their benefits. See more compensation ratings at General Cable
